AI Engineer
Location: Remote - Brazil, Remote - Philippines
Department: Engineering
Location Type: REMOTE
Employment Type: FULL_TIME
- Design, build, and deploy machine learning and generative AI models for custom use cases.
- Fine-tune and optimize large language models (e.g., GPT, BERT) using frameworks like Hugging Face Transformers.
- Conduct ongoing research to stay ahead of advancements in AI/ML, including LLMs, generative AI, and transformer-based architectures.
- Develop data pipelines for preprocessing, feature engineering, and model training.
- Test, validate, and monitor model performance in real-world scenarios; iterate for reliability and accuracy.
- Collaborate with cross-functional teams to embed AI into products, platforms, and services.
- Mentor junior engineers and contribute to technical leadership.
- Design, implement, and maintain automation workflows using tools such as:
- LangChain, LangGraph, LangSmith, LangFuse n8n, ElevenLabs, and CMS integrations.
- Engineer system-to-system integrations using APIs to enable intelligent process automation.
- Apply prompt and context engineering techniques to enhance the performance of conversational AI tools.
- Implement prompt management and QA processes for agents and assistants.
- Explore and deploy Microsoft Copilot Studio, PowerApps, and PowerAutomate solutions (preferred but not required).
- Continuously evaluate emerging AI and automation tools and assess their applicability in client use cases.
- Collaborate with clients and internal teams to scope, deliver, and maintain agentic and automation solutions aligned with business goals.
- 2+ years of hands-on experience in AI/ML development, including training and deploying models in production.
- Strong programming skills in Python, with proficiency in frameworks such as TensorFlow, PyTorch, Scikit-learn, and Hugging Face Transformers.
- Experience working with AI tools like Langchain, OpenAI, or Stable Diffusion.
- Practical experience with automation platforms and AI agent builders (as listed above).
- Deep understanding of machine learning algorithms, neural networks, and NLP concepts.
- Proficiency in using REST APIs for tool and platform integrations.
- Familiarity with cloud-based AI/ML platforms.
- Strong analytical skills and the ability to translate business problems into technical AI/automation solutions.
- Experience working with Agentic AI frameworks, voice automation, and prompt tuning systems.
- Exposure to MLOps best practices, including model versioning, CI/CD, and monitoring.
- Knowledge of reinforcement learning, GANs, or edge AI deployments.
- Familiarity with distributed computing frameworks such as Spark or Ray.
- Background in AI agency workflows and client-facing solution delivery.
- Competitive salary and performance-based incentives.
- Flexible work environment: Remote-first.
- Collaborative, innovation-driven culture with a commitment to personal and professional growth.
- Opportunity to work at the forefront of AI innovation across industries and verticals.
There are more than 50,000 engineering jobs:
Subscribe to membership and unlock all jobs
Engineering Jobs
60,000+ jobs from 4,500+ well-funded companies
Updated Daily
New jobs are added every day as companies post them
Refined Search
Use filters like skill, location, etc to narrow results
Become a member
🥳🥳🥳 452 happy customers and counting...
Overall, over 80% of customers chose to renew their subscriptions after the initial sign-up.
To try it out
For active job seekers
For those who are passive looking
Cancel anytime
Frequently Asked Questions
- We prioritize job seekers as our customers, unlike bigger job sites, by charging a small fee to provide them with curated access to the best companies and up-to-date jobs. This focus allows us to deliver a more personalized and effective job search experience.
- We've got over 200,000 jobs from 15,000+ vetted companies. No fake or sleazy jobs here!
- We aggregate jobs from 15,000+ companies' career pages, so you can be sure that you're getting the most up-to-date and relevant jobs.
- We're the only job board *for* software engineers, *by* software engineers… in case you needed a reminder! We add thousands of new jobs daily and offer powerful search filters just for you. 🛠️
- Every single hour! We add 2,000-3,000 new jobs daily, so you'll always have fresh opportunities. 🚀
- Typically, job searches take 3-6 months. EchoJobs helps you spend more time applying and less time hunting. 🎯
- Check daily! We're always updating with new jobs. Set up job alerts for even quicker access. 📅
What Fellow Engineers Say
